  • Patent number: 9020148
    Abstract: A method for protecting a key intended to be used by an electronic circuit in an encryption or decryption algorithm, including the steps of: submitting the key to a first function taking a selection value into account; storing all or part of the result of this function in at least two registers; when the key is called by the algorithm, reading the contents of said registers and submitting them to a second function taking into account all or part of the bits of the registers; and providing the result of the combination as an input for the algorithm, the second function being such that the provided result corresponds to the key.

  • Patent number: 8880687
    Abstract: Detecting and managing idle virtual storage servers (VSSs) on a host system. The host system may execute several VSSs, each VSS may comprise a virtual machine implementing a virtualized storage operating system and provide storage services for one or more clients. Detecting and managing idle virtual storage servers comprises three stages: 1) detecting idle VSSs, 2) suspending an idle VSS, and 3) un-suspending a suspended VSS. For the first stage, idle VSSs are detected using a first metric relating to network activity of the VSS, a second metric relating to storage object-related requests received by a VSS, and a third metric relating to inbound data for a VSS. For the second stage, an idle virtual storage server is suspended to release its resources while preserving its state for possible later use. For the third stage, a suspended virtual storage server may be unsuspended if a client attempts to access it.

  • Patent number: 8756335
    Abstract: Techniques are disclosed for processing data streams containing data tuples, where some of the data tuples are load shed. Load shedding refers to a process of selectively discarding some data tuples, e.g., when the amount of received data becomes too overwhelming to manage. When operations are invoked that depend on the values (or count) of the load shed tuples, the value (or counts) of the load shed tuples may be used to perform such operations. For example, an aggregation operation may return the sum, average, mean and/or variance associated with a plurality of tuples processed by a node of the stream application.
